-
>
決戰(zhàn)行測(cè)5000題(言語(yǔ)理解與表達(dá))
-
>
軟件性能測(cè)試.分析與調(diào)優(yōu)實(shí)踐之路
-
>
第一行代碼Android
-
>
深度學(xué)習(xí)
-
>
Unreal Engine 4藍(lán)圖完全學(xué)習(xí)教程
-
>
深入理解計(jì)算機(jī)系統(tǒng)-原書(shū)第3版
-
>
Word/Excel PPT 2013辦公應(yīng)用從入門到精通-(附贈(zèng)1DVD.含語(yǔ)音視頻教學(xué)+辦公模板+PDF電子書(shū))
安卓Frida逆向與協(xié)議分析 版權(quán)信息
- ISBN:9787302598978
- 條形碼:9787302598978 ; 978-7-302-59897-8
- 裝幀:一般膠版紙
- 冊(cè)數(shù):暫無(wú)
- 重量:暫無(wú)
- 所屬分類:>>
安卓Frida逆向與協(xié)議分析 內(nèi)容簡(jiǎn)介
本書(shū)翔實(shí)地介紹流行的Frida工具在安卓逆向工程中的應(yīng)用,內(nèi)容包括:如何安裝和使用Frida、基本環(huán)境的搭建、Frida-tools、Frida腳本、Frida API、批量自動(dòng)化Trace和分析、RPC遠(yuǎn)程方法調(diào)用、在無(wú)須逆向算法具體實(shí)現(xiàn)的情況下對(duì)Frida工具的調(diào)用,并提供了大量App逆向與協(xié)議分析案例,書(shū)中還介紹了更加穩(wěn)定的Xposed框架的使用方法,以及從安卓源碼開(kāi)始定制屬于自己的抓包沙箱,打造無(wú)法被繞過(guò)的抓包環(huán)境等內(nèi)容。 本書(shū)案例豐富,注重實(shí)操,適合安卓應(yīng)用安全工程師、安卓逆向分析工程師、爬蟲(chóng)工程師以及大數(shù)據(jù)采集和分析工程師使用。
安卓Frida逆向與協(xié)議分析 目錄
第1章 安卓逆向環(huán)境搭建 1
1.1 虛擬機(jī)環(huán)境準(zhǔn)備 1
1.2 逆向環(huán)境準(zhǔn)備 3
1.3 移動(dòng)設(shè)備環(huán)境準(zhǔn)備 6
1.3.1 刷機(jī) 6
1.3.2 ROOT 10
1.3.3 Kali NetHunter刷機(jī) 13
1.4 Frida開(kāi)發(fā)環(huán)境搭建 17
1.4.1 Frida介紹 18
1.4.2 Frida使用環(huán)境搭建 18
1.4.3 Frida開(kāi)發(fā)環(huán)境配置 22
1.5 本章小結(jié) 23
第2章 Frida Hook基礎(chǔ)與快速定位 24
2.1 Frida基礎(chǔ) 24
2.1.1 Frida基礎(chǔ)介紹 24
2.1.2 Frida Hook 基礎(chǔ) 26
2.1.3 Objection基礎(chǔ) 28
2.2 Hook快速定位方案 33
2.2.1 基于Trace枚舉的關(guān)鍵類定位方式 33
2.2.2 基于內(nèi)存枚舉的關(guān)鍵類定位方式 40
2.3 本章小結(jié) 46
第3章 Frida腳本開(kāi)發(fā)之主動(dòng)調(diào)用與RPC入門 47
3.1 Frida RPC開(kāi)發(fā)姿勢(shì) 47
3.2 Frida Java層主動(dòng)調(diào)用與RPC 53
3.3 Frida Native層函數(shù)主動(dòng)調(diào)用 61
3.4 本章小結(jié) 66
第4章 Frida逆向之違法App協(xié)議分析與取證實(shí)戰(zhàn) 67
4.1 加固App協(xié)議分析 67
4.1.1 抓包 67
4.1.2 注冊(cè)/登錄協(xié)議分析 70
4.2 違法應(yīng)用取證分析與VIP破解 75
4.2.1 VIP清晰度破解 75
4.2.2 圖片取證分析 78
4.3 本章小結(jié) 87
第5章 Xposed Hook及主動(dòng)調(diào)用與RPC實(shí)現(xiàn) 88
5.1 Xposed應(yīng)用Hook 88
5.1.1 Xposed安裝與Hook插件開(kāi)發(fā)入門 88
5.1.2 Hook API詳解 93
5.1.3 Xposed Hook加固應(yīng)用 98
5.1.4 使用Frida一探Xposed Hook 101
5.2 Xposed主動(dòng)調(diào)用與RPC實(shí)現(xiàn) 108
5.2.1 Xposed主動(dòng)調(diào)用函數(shù) 108
5.2.2 Xposed結(jié)合NanoHTTPD實(shí)現(xiàn)RPC調(diào)用 115
5.3 本章小結(jié) 119
第6章 Android源碼編譯與Xposed魔改 121
6.1 Android源碼環(huán)境搭建 121
6.1.1 編譯環(huán)境準(zhǔn)備 121
6.1.2 源碼編譯 125
6.1.3 自編譯系統(tǒng)刷機(jī) 129
6.2 Xposed定制 131
6.2.1 Xposed源碼編譯 131
6.2.2 Xposed魔改繞過(guò)XposedChecker檢測(cè) 140
6.3 本章小結(jié) 151
第7章 Android沙箱之加解密庫(kù)“自吐” 153
7.1 沙箱介紹 153
7.2 哈希算法“自吐” 154
7.2.1 密碼學(xué)與哈希算法介紹 154
7.2.2 MD5算法Hook“自吐” 155
7.2.3 Hash算法源碼沙箱“自吐” 160
7.3 crypto_filter_aosp項(xiàng)目移植 167
7.4 本章小結(jié) 172
第8章 Android沙箱開(kāi)發(fā)之網(wǎng)絡(luò)庫(kù)與系統(tǒng)庫(kù)“自吐” 173
8.1 從r0capture到源碼沙箱網(wǎng)絡(luò)庫(kù)“自吐” 173
8.1.1 App抓包分析 173
8.1.2 從r0capture到沙箱無(wú)感知抓包 176
8.1.3 使用沙箱輔助中間人抓包 186
8.2 風(fēng)控對(duì)抗之簡(jiǎn)單實(shí)現(xiàn)設(shè)備信息的篡改 198
8.2.1 風(fēng)控對(duì)抗基礎(chǔ)介紹 198
8.2.2 源碼改機(jī)簡(jiǎn)單實(shí)現(xiàn) 199
8.3 本章小結(jié) 210
第9章 Android協(xié)議分析之收費(fèi)直播間逆向分析 212
9.1 VIP功能繞過(guò) 212
9.2 協(xié)議分析 217
9.3 主動(dòng)調(diào)用分析 225
9.3.1 簡(jiǎn)單函數(shù)的主動(dòng)調(diào)用 226
9.3.2 復(fù)雜函數(shù)的主動(dòng)調(diào)用 230
9.4 本章小結(jié) 237
第10章 Android協(xié)議分析之會(huì)員制非法應(yīng)用破解 238
10.1 r0tracer介紹與源碼剖析 238
10.2 付費(fèi)功能繞過(guò) 244
10.3 協(xié)議分析 250
10.4 打造智能聊天機(jī)器人 255
10.5 本章小結(jié) 260
安卓Frida逆向與協(xié)議分析 作者簡(jiǎn)介
陳佳林,看雪論壇版主,看雪公司講師,樹(shù)莓派玩家,在移動(dòng)安全領(lǐng)域經(jīng)驗(yàn)豐富,多次主持銀行、電信及行業(yè)部門培訓(xùn)并參與安全研究項(xiàng)目;在看雪安全開(kāi)發(fā)者峰會(huì)、GeekPwn多次發(fā)表主題演講;愛(ài)折騰、興趣廣泛,樹(shù)莓派骨灰級(jí)愛(ài)好者,F(xiàn)rida中國(guó)布道者,基于Frida r0capture抓包工具開(kāi)發(fā)者。
- >
大紅狗在馬戲團(tuán)-大紅狗克里弗-助人
- >
經(jīng)典常談
- >
姑媽的寶刀
- >
上帝之肋:男人的真實(shí)旅程
- >
唐代進(jìn)士錄
- >
回憶愛(ài)瑪儂
- >
朝聞道
- >
山海經(jīng)